// @ts-check /** * ApexCharts unit shapes: a curated collection of dot silhouettes for the unit * chart. * * import ApexCharts from 'apexcharts' * import { heart } from 'apexcharts/unit-shapes' * * plotOptions: { unit: { layout: 'custom', positions: heart } } * * Nothing here is an image sitting under the dots. Each shape packs the dots * themselves: an outline is scanned row by row, the gap between dots is fitted * to the shape's own area, and the dots are split across rows so the count comes * out exact. One shape therefore works at 40 units or 3000, in a sparkline or a * poster, and re-packs when a legend toggle changes the count. * * A shape is a plain layout, `(objects, rect) => positions`, so it knows nothing * about animation: the chart already tweens position, radius and colour and * already keeps each mark's identity across a relayout.
